How to Create a Marketing Playbook for Consistent Campaigns

ConversionXL

A marketing playbook helps you achieve brand consistency across channels and campaigns. A marketing playbook is a reference guide that outlines how a business will manage its marketing on a particular channel or campaign. What’s inside will differ depending on the channel or marketing campaign. Content channels.

[Review] Social Marketology

YoungUpstarts

In Dragon’s analysis of social media platforms, nine significant patterns can be discerned: identity, relationships, conversations, groups, gaming, presence, curation, reputation and gifting. Successful online communities should have regular In Real Life (IRL) events and activities that help solidify relationships.
